DescriptionThe Khmer Rouge lunatics threw adults down from up there (14451581054).jpg | The demented Khmer Rouge murders threw thousands of men and women down this deep shaft to their deaths. And to imagine I'm standing at the very spot where those poor unfortunates landed, dead or dying. All in all, it felt super creepy. I am not much of a believer as it is, and watching all this was only reinforcing my atheism. Especially considering that those murderous psycopaths were never brought to justice or punished for their crimes. Two of the leaders died before trial, one has been declared unfit to stand trial, only one, Duch, their chief executioner is in the slammer now. The chief lunatic Pol Pot's must trusted deputy was murdered by Pol Pot himself, despite his own frail health in exile. (Battambang, Cambodia, Apr. 2014) |
